gpt4 book ai didi

Python 请求库没有为发布请求正确编码字典有效负载

转载 作者:太空宇宙 更新时间:2023-11-04 08:52:13 27 4
gpt4 key购买 nike

所以我正在编写一个 python 脚本,该脚本使用请求库在从某些 Web API 收集一些数据后发出发布请求。

最后,我有一本看起来像这样的字典

my_data = {"link": "value", "name": "value", "last_event": "value", people: []}

每当我运行以下代码发出请求时:

post_r = requests.post("http://127.0.0.1:3000/companies", data=my_data)

我发现服务器接收到的数据值只等于字符串“last_event”,忽略其他一切。

有人知道为什么会发生这种情况吗?

(如果重要的话,代码访问的服务器是 Rails 服务器)。

最佳答案

已解决 - 因为我使用的是嵌套字典,所以当我使用 json=my_data 时它起作用了。

关于Python 请求库没有为发布请求正确编码字典有效负载,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33967920/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com